older ones had poorer AF but it didnt really get better in the past 30 years or so
mini 11 is fuji's take on reviving their older scrap models, the internals are all nearly similiar with the exception the 11 having diff AF modules
if you want something worthwhile with more "manual" controls, your only good option is the mini 90
the age dosent really matter for the instax bodies considering them being all the same
instax is a fairly difficult format to work with - you just have to prepare your expectations for it if you are expecting all your images to come out perfectly
as long as you understand that + is willing to pay the price for film that dosent have a long shelf life after being shot, go for it
